It’s been a weird few days surrounding the upcoming WWE Greatest Royal Rumble show, with a few seemingly spontaneous changes being made to the card, most notably Rusev being taken out, and then placed back into, a casket match against The Undertaker.
PWInsider is now reporting another possible alteration, involving Bobby Lashley potentially being added to a fatal four-way ladder match for the WWE Intercontinental Championship, to make it a five-way.
Initially, and currently, the match scheduled is between current and defending WWE Intercontinental Champion Seth Rollins, The Miz, Samoa Joe, and Finn Bálor.

Apparently, local advertising in the Middle East is citing Lashley as being a part of the Intercontinental title match. There is a possibility that this is a mistake or that WWE has changed plans and Lashley will in fact be taking part in the match.
The ‘Dominator’ isn’t yet scheduled for a match at Greatest Royal Rumble, but has been considered an early favorite to win the 50-man Royal Rumble match itself. He is currently 9/1 to win via SkyBet, which makes him the fourth favorite, behind Baron Corbin, Daniel Bryan, and Braun Strowman as the outright favorite at 7/4. (Odds are correct at time of writing but are likely to fluctuate.)
Lashley made his WWE return, after over ten years away from the company, on the Raw after WrestleMania 34, interrupting and attacking Elias.
WWE Greatest Royal Rumble Kickoff Show will air on the WWE Network, live at 10 a.m. ET/7 a.m. PT/5 p.m. GMT, with the main show starting two hours later. It will also be available via other pay-per-view services such as Sky Sports Box Office in the UK.
